WindFloat Atlantic's three floating wind turbines of 8.4 MW each are now installed 20 kilometres off the coast of Viana do Castelo (Portugal), on floating platforms firmly anchored at a depth of 100 metres, just as boats. Europe's first floating wind farm was initially tested between 2011 and 2016 off the coast of Aguçadoura (Porto area - Portugal), in a prototype version called WindFloat1, which preceded the WindFloat Atlantic project. The advantages of this technology include aptness for dry-dock assembly and towing without the need for specialised towing craft, as well as not having to rely on complex offshore operations associated with the installation of traditional bottom-fixed structures.
